What Exactly Is a Loft Style Apartment?
Apartments come in many varieties. Among these, the so-called ‘Loft Apartment’ usually features higher ceilings, and larger windows, and frequently includes industrial design elements.

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Pima County?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Pima County Studio Apartments | $1,114 | $500 | $2,625 |
Pima County 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,221 | $560 | $4,362 |
Pima County 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,575 | $430 | $5,132 |
Pima County 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,864 | $599 | $4,832 |
Pima County 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,660 | $525 | $4,400 |
Pima County 5 Bedroom Apartments | $1,504 | $825 | $2,625 |
